Рейтинг курсов Backend-разработчик для студентов от 6 дистанционных школ. Консультация экспертов, практические задания и реальные проекты, чтобы развить профессиональные навыки для трудоустройства. Онлайн курсы Backend-разработка для студентов с возможностью найти удалённую работу.
Обучение на курсах Backend-разработчика предлагает множество преимуществ. Во-первых, это доступ к актуальным знаниям и ресурсам, которые помогут вам идти в ногу с последними тенденциями в области разработки. Вы получите возможность изучать новые технологии, такие как микросервисы и контейнеризация, которые становятся стандартом в индустрии.
Во-вторых, курсы часто включают в себя практические занятия, где студенты работают над реальными проектами. Это помогает не только закрепить теоретические знания, но и приобрести опыт, который ценится работодателями. Возможность взаимодействовать с коллегами и преподавателями создает атмосферу сотрудничества, что также является важным аспектом обучения.
Кому подойдут эти курсы?
Курсы Backend-разработчика подойдут как новичкам, так и тем, кто уже имеет некоторый опыт в программировании. Если вы только начинаете свой путь в IT, обучение поможет вам освоить необходимые навыки и уверенно шагать в выбранной профессии. Для более опытных разработчиков курсы могут стать отличной возможностью обновить и углубить свои знания, а также ознакомиться с новыми технологиями.
Что включает в себя программа курсов?
Основы программирования
Работа с базами данных
Создание RESTful API
Безопасность веб-приложений
Оптимизация производительности
Основы программирования
На начальном этапе курсов студенты знакомятся с основами программирования. Этот модуль включает в себя изучение синтаксиса языков, таких как Python, Java или PHP, а также базовых концепций, таких как переменные, функции и структуры данных. Хорошее понимание основ является критически важным для успешного освоения более сложных тем, связанных с разработкой серверной части приложений.
Работа с базами данных
Важным аспектом Backend-разработки является работа с базами данных. Студенты изучают, как создавать, настраивать и управлять реляционными и нереляционными базами данных. Они учатся писать SQL-запросы для извлечения и манипуляции данными, а также знакомятся с инструментами, такими как MongoDB и PostgreSQL. Понимание работы с базами данных позволяет создавать масштабируемые и эффективные приложения.
Создание RESTful API
Создание и работа с API — это еще один ключевой аспект, который охватывается на курсах. Студенты учатся проектировать RESTful API, понимать принципы взаимодействия клиент-сервер и реализовывать аутентификацию и авторизацию пользователей. Эти навыки необходимы для разработки современных веб-приложений, которые взаимодействуют с различными клиентами, такими как мобильные приложения и фронтенд-системы.
Часто задаваемые вопросы
Каковы требования для поступления на курсы?
Требования для поступления на курсы могут различаться в зависимости от учебного заведения. Обычно необходимы базовые знания в программировании и математике. Рекомендуется также иметь желание учиться и развиваться в области IT. Некоторые курсы могут предлагать вводные занятия для новичков, чтобы помочь им подготовиться к основным модулям.
Сколько времени занимает обучение?
Длительность курсов может варьироваться. Обычно они рассчитаны на несколько месяцев и включают в себя как теоретические занятия, так и практические работы. Некоторые курсы предлагают вечерние или выходные занятия, что позволяет студентам совмещать обучение с работой или другими обязательствами.
Что делать после завершения курсов?
После завершения курсов студенты обычно получают сертификаты, подтверждающие их квалификацию. Это может помочь в поиске работы или стажировок в IT-сфере. Рекомендуется также продолжать развивать свои навыки, участвуя в проектах, хакатонах или сетевых мероприятиях. Это поможет вам расширить свои знания и завести полезные контакты в индустрии.
Нужен ли опыт в программировании для курсов?
Опыт в программировании не является обязательным, но может быть полезен. Многие курсы предлагают вводные модули для новичков, которые помогают освоить необходимые базовые навыки. Если вы хотите начать с нуля, важно быть готовым к интенсивному обучению и практике.
Как выбрать подходящие курсы?
При выборе курсов стоит обратить внимание на несколько факторов
Курсы Backend-разработчика помогают студентам получить необходимые знания и навыки, которые востребованы на рынке труда. Обучение под руководством опытных преподавателей и работа над реальными проектами значительно увеличивают шансы на успешное трудоустройство. Кроме того, курсы часто предлагают возможность пройти стажировку, что является отличным стартом для карьеры в IT.